(SHOW CAUSE NOTICE BEFORE ADMISSION) IN THE HIGH COURT FOR THE STATE OF TELANGANA AT HYDERABAD TUESDAY, THE TENTH DAY OF NOVEMBER TWO THOUSAND AND TWENTY :PRESENT: THE HONOURABLE SRI JUSTICE ABHINAND KUMAR SHAVILI WRIT PETITION NO: 19948 OF 2020

Between:

T. Vijay Kumar, S/o. Late T. L. Narsimha Rao.

Petitioner

AND

    1. Osmania University, rep., by its Registrar, Hyderabad-7.
    1. The Deputy Director, State Audit, Govt of Telangana, Osmania University, Hyderbad-7.
    1. State of Telengana, rep., by its Principal Secretary, Department of Higher Education, Secretariat, Hyderabad-500022

Respondents

WHEREAS the Petitioner above named through his Advocate SRI P B VIJAY KUMAR presented this Petition under Article 226 of the Constitution of India praying that in the circumstances stated in the affidavit filed therewith, the High Court may be pleased to issue any writ. order or direction particularly one in the nature of WRIT OF MANDAMUS declaring the proceedings No.MR-24/12/1993/Adm.1-2, dated 01/02/2020 by the University, and the Proceedings No.226/UAD/Gaz/2020, dated 04.10/11.2020 by the 2nd respondent, ordering recovery of excess payment made from 27.07.1998 to 30/11/2019 amounting to Rs.13,52,911/- issued by the 1st respondent-University and all consequential proceedings as arbitrary, illegal and violative of Art.14 and 21 of the Constitution of India, besides the UGC regulations and by nullifying the same direct the respondents not to recover;

AND WHEREAS the High `Court upon perusing the petition and affidavit filed herein and upon hearing the arguments of Sri P B VIJAY KUMAR Advocate for the Petitioner, directed issue of notice to the Respondents herein to show cause as to why this WRIT PETITION should not be admitted.

You viz:

    1. The Registrar, Osmania University, Hyderabad-7.
    1. The Deputy Director, State Audit, Govt of Telangana, Osmania University, Hvderbad-7.
    1. The Principal Secretary, Department of Higher Education, State of Telangana, Secretariat, Hyderabad-500022

are directed to show cause as to why in the circumstances set out in the petition and the affidavit filed therewith (copy enclosed) this WRIT PETITION should not be admitted.

IA NO: 1 OF 2020:

Petition under Section 151 CPC praying that in the circumstances stated in the affidavit filed in support of the petition, the High Court may be pleased to suspend the proceedings the proceedings No.MR-24/12/1993/Adm.1-2, dated 01.02.2020 by the University, and the Proceedings No.226/UAD/Gaz/2020, dated 04.10/ 11.2020 by the 2<sup>ND</sup> respondent, ordering recovery of excess payment made from 27.07.1998 to 30.11.2019 amounting to Rs.13,52,911/- issued by the 1st respondent-University, pending disposal of the WP No. 19948 of 2020, on the file of the High Court.

THE COURT MADE THE FOLLOWING ORDER:

Notice before admission.

Post after four weeks.

There shall be interim stay of recoveries pursuant to the proceedings dated 04.10/11.2020.
